On 03/23/2016 06:46 AM, Stefan Roese wrote:
> dw_i2c_enable() is used to dis-/en-able the I2C controller. It makes
> sense to add such a function, as the controller is dis-/en-abled
> multiple times in the code. Additionally, this function now checks,
> if the controller is really dis-/en-abled. This code is copied
> from the Linux I2C driver version.

> +static void dw_i2c_enable(struct i2c_regs *i2c_base, bool enable)
> +{
> + int timeout = 100;
> +
> + do {
> + writel(enable, &i2c_base->ic_enable);
I believe boolean true in C can be anything non-zero, not necessarily
one (1). It is safer to be explicit and do
enable = enable ? IC_ENABLE_0B : 0;
at the beginning of the function
> + if ((readl(&i2c_base->ic_enable_status) & 1) == enable)
Also drop this & 1 and make it IC_ENABLE_0B please.
> + return;
> +
> + /*
> + * Wait 10 times the signaling period of the highest I2C
> + * transfer supported by the driver (for 400KHz this is
> + * 25us) as described in the DesignWare I2C databook.
> + */
> + udelay(25);
> + } while (timeout--);
It's a shame we cannot flip this to wait_for_bit() :(
> + printf("timeout in %sabling I2C adapter\n", enable ? "en" : "dis");
> +}
